The `MicrosoftTeamsUserIdentifier` represents a Teams user with its Azure AD user object ID. You can retrieve the Azure AD user object ID via the [Microsoft Graph REST API /users](/graph/api/user-get) endpoint from the `id` property in the response. Alternatively, you can find the ID as the `oid` claim in an [Azure AD ID token](/azure/active-directory/develop/id-tokens#payload-claims) or [Azure AD access token](/azure/active-directory/develop/access-tokens#payload-claims) after your user has signed in and acquired a token.
